What is visual accommodation?
Visual accommodation is the phenomenon of varying the curvature of the crystalline lens to make possible the variation of its refractivity to adjust the images of objects precisely onto the retina. The visual accommodation is accomplished by the action of the ciliary muscles.
The nitid vision depends on the visual accommodation as, if the images are not projected onto the retina but in front or behind it, they will appear blurred. The closer an object is more the ciliary muscles must compress the crystalline lens (enhancing its curvature); the more distant an object is more the ciliary muscles must relax.
